Job Description

    • Manage commercial drywall/interior projects from award through closeout
    • Participate in estimating, budgeting, and bid review during preconstruction
    • Coordinate schedules, subcontractors, vendors, and field teams
    • Track project costs, change orders, and forecasting
    • Serve as a primary point of contact for GCs and internal stakeholders
